In this full-time Ultrasound Technologist (Sonographer, RDMS) role, you will conduct a variety of sonographic imaging procedures for patients spanning the full spectrum of age groups. Your expertise will support physicians in diagnosing and treating a wide range of medical conditions. The hospital system is recognized for its state-of-the-art facilities and comprehensive services, including cardiovascular care, neurology, neonatal and pediatric intensive care, orthopedics, women’s health, and oncology.
